2018-776 (appropriating $50,000.00 from Investmnt Pool Earnings on Fair Share Agreemnt Proj. to Provide Funding for the Moncrief Rd Diet Study) will have a floor amendment. 2018-822 (amending the Jacksonville Ethics Code) will be pulled from Consent Agenda and 2 floor amendments will be offered. 2018-790 (Approp $2,775,000.00 from Gen Fund/Gen Svcs Dist Fund balance to var Accounts to Fund Community Projs Apvd by Ord 2018-544-E) was recommended for defeat by its committees of reference. Members were reminded to vote the red button to support the committee recommendation.

 

There will be a 2 item addendum to the agenda – introduction of resolutions congratulating the City’s two high school football state championship teams from Raines and Mandarin High Schools.

 

Council Member Crescimbeni asked that 2018-538 (Amending the Zoning Code with regard to commercial uses permitted by right and by exception) be postponed for another cycle to let industry representatives comment on new language proposals. The public hearing will be opened and continued.

 

Council Member Schellenberg asked that CFO Joey Greive meet with him after the meeting to discuss 2018-756 and -757 (collective bargaining agreements with the police and fire unions).

 

Council Member Crescimbeni  said that he will offer a floor amendment 2018-772 (appropriating $15,000.00 from Special Law Enforcement Trust Fund to provide Continuation Funding for Operation Homeward Bound) to require that the originating agency referring persons to be provided with transportation be tracked.
